Ways to Keep Personal Info Safe: Essential Tips for a Secure Digital Life

In today's digital age, personal information is more vulnerable than ever to cyber threats and data breaches. With the rise of online transactions, social media, and cloud storage, it's easier than ever for hackers and scammers to access sensitive information. To protect yourself from identity theft, financial loss, and online scams, it's essential to have a solid understanding of the ways to keep personal info safe.

The Dangers of Unsecured Data

Before we dive into the tips and tricks for protecting your personal information, it's essential to understand the dangers of unsecured data. Personal data includes sensitive information such as: * Social Security numbers * Credit card details * Bank account numbers * Login credentials * Address and contact information * Medical records and health insurance information This information is highly sought after by hackers and scammers, who can use it to commit identity theft, financial fraud, and other crimes.

Ways to Keep Personal Info Safe

So, how can you keep your personal information safe? Here are some essential tips and tricks: ###

1. Use Strong Passwords and 2-Factor Authentication

A strong password is the first line of defense against cyber threats. Use a password manager to generate and store unique, complex passwords for each account. Additionally, enable 2-factor authentication (2FA) whenever possible to add an extra layer of security. ###

2. Be Cautious with Public Wi-Fi

Public Wi-Fi networks are breeding grounds for hackers and scammers. Avoid using public Wi-Fi for sensitive activities like online banking or shopping. If you must use public Wi-Fi, use a virtual private network (VPN) to encrypt your data. ###

3. Monitor Your Credit Report

Your credit report is a treasure trove of sensitive information. Check your credit report regularly to ensure there are no unauthorized accounts or inquiries. You can request a free credit report from each of the three major credit bureaus once a year. ###

A VPN encrypts your internet traffic, making it difficult for hackers to intercept sensitive information. Use a VPN when accessing public Wi-Fi or when using a shared network. Additionally, use encryption to protect data stored on your devices. ###

5. Keep Software Up-to-Date

Outdated software is a security risk. Keep your operating system, browser, and other software up-to-date to ensure you have the latest security patches and features. ###

6. Be Wary of Phishing Scams

Phishing scams are designed to trick you into revealing sensitive information. Be cautious of emails, texts, or calls that ask for personal or financial information. Never provide sensitive information in response to an unsolicited request. ###

7. Use a Password Manager

A password manager is a secure vault for storing sensitive information like passwords, credit card details, and other login credentials. Use a reputable password manager to generate and store strong, unique passwords. ###

8. Shred Unwanted Documents

Unwanted documents, especially those containing sensitive information, should be shredded before disposing of them. This prevents identity thieves from accessing your personal information. ###

9. Use a Secure Browser

A secure browser is designed with security in mind. Use a reputable browser that offers features like password management, antivirus software, and ad-blocking. ###

10. Educate Yourself and Others

Cybersecurity is a shared responsibility. Educate yourself and others on the dangers of cyber threats and the ways to keep personal info safe. This includes teaching children and older adults about online safety best practices. By following these tips and tricks, you can significantly reduce the risk of cyber threats and keep your personal information safe. Remember, cybersecurity is a continuous process that requires attention, awareness, and action. Stay vigilant and protect yourself from the dangers of the digital world.
